Collective presence at Laser Munich 2009 (15-18 June)
In the region of Bordeaux, lasers, photonics and their applications is a main field. That is why key players of Bordeaux Route des Lasers will come together, for the third time in a raw at Laser World of Photonics - booth C1-319 - to promote companies’ expertise and products.
EOLITE Systems will introduce its new multi-fiber delivery laser OCTOPUS and the new 150W version of its BOREAS Laser. Amplitude Systèmes will demonstrate Satsuma, a compact diode-pumped ultrafast fiber laser, and Mikan, a new serie of compact air-cooled ultrafast ascillators.
CORDOUAN Technologies will present its new instrument for physical-chemistry applications dedicated to the refractive index measurement in suspensions for analysis applications such as the characterization of absorbent, dark or concentrated samples. Polyrise will also introduce a new class of Sol Gel based varnishes for anti-reflective coatings applications.
